Defect description

Hyundai Motor America (Hyundai) is recalling certain 2017-2018 Sonata, 2016-2018 Sonata Hybrid, 2018-2020 Accent, and 2016-2017 Azera vehicles. The trunk latch may become damaged, preventing the opening of the trunk from the inside.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 401, "Internal Trunk Release."

Safety risk

A person inside the trunk compartment may become trapped, increasing their risk of injury.

Manufacturer remedy

Dealers will replace the trunk latch base,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ed December 4, 2021. Owners may contact Hyundai customer service at 1-855-371-9460. Hyundai's number for this recall is 208.

The 2017 model has about half as many complaints as this one. The 2019 model has 2 times as many complaints as this one. These figures reflect raw complaint counts, not failure rates. Higher-selling model years naturally receive more complaints.

Safety recall repairs are provided free of charge by franchised dealers, regardless of vehicle age or mileage. This page displays aggregated data for the model year. To check recall status for a specific vehicle, search its VIN at nhtsa.gov.
